Where your data goes
Agnes is self-hosted: this instance runs on infrastructure operated by AI Harness. Your rows do not leave that infrastructure to reach a software vendor.
You only ever see what you're granted. Every request is
checked against your groups — and an agent you build can never exceed
your own access.
Query results stay local. With the CLI, data packages sync
to your machine and analysis runs there.
Session transcripts are collected. Prompts, tool calls and
tool responses flow back to the catalog so your team can spot failure
patterns and close knowledge gaps. Raw data rows you query locally do not
travel.
You can go off the record. Run /agnes-private
in Claude Code to disable telemetry for that session — nothing from it
reaches the catalog.
Who is responsible for this data
This page describes what the Agnes software does with data. It is not a substitute for the data-protection policy of the organization running this instance — they decide what is collected here, how long it is kept, and who may see it. For questions about your personal data, or to exercise a right over it, contact that organization.
